-
-
Notifications
You must be signed in to change notification settings - Fork 28
Description
Hi,
First, as a new user, thank you for this awesome project!
I recently installed an emsesp gateway and SAT. I'm not sure if what I'm seeing is a bug or expected behavior, but I wanted to report it.
🛠️ Environment
- Boiler: Junkers ZBS14/100 S-3 MA
- Thermostat: FW120
- Gateway: emsesp
- SAT Version:
developbranch - HA Integration:
custom_components.sat
Symptoms
I'm observing an issue where the Modulation Synchro and Control Setpoint Synchro entities report a "problem" state. This state seems to alternate depending on the BoilerStatus:
- When
BoilerStatusisIDLE:Control Setpoint Synchroreports a problem. - When
BoilerStatusisHEATING_UP(or other active states):Modulation Synchroreports a problem, andControl Setpoint Synchroclears to "OK".
Activity Log
Here is a corresponding snippet from the activity log showing the change:
Relative Modulation Synchro cleared (no problem detected)
11:54:19 AM - 1 second ago
Boiler Status changed to BoilerStatus.IDLE
11:54:17 AM - 3 seconds ago
Boiler Status changed to BoilerStatus.HEATING_UP
11:52:08 AM - 2 minutes ago
Boiler Status changed to BoilerStatus.PUMP_STARTING
11:52:07 AM - 2 minutes ago
Boiler Status changed to BoilerStatus.HEATING_UP
11:51:47 AM - 3 minutes ago
Boiler Status changed to BoilerStatus.PUMP_STARTING
11:51:45 AM - 3 minutes ago
Boiler Status changed to BoilerStatus.HEATING_UP
11:51:39 AM - 3 minutes ago
Boiler Status changed to BoilerStatus.PUMP_STARTING
11:51:35 AM - 3 minutes ago
Boiler Status changed to BoilerStatus.HEATING_UP
11:51:27 AM - 3 minutes ago
Relative Modulation Synchro detected problem
11:50:58 AM - 4 minutes ago
Boiler Status changed to BoilerStatus.PUMP_STARTING
11:50:27 AM - 4 minutes ago
Control Setpoint Synchro cleared (no problem detected)
11:50:27 AM - 4 minutes ago
Boiler Status changed to BoilerStatus.HEATING_UP
11:50:27 AM - 4 minutes ago
Control Setpoint Synchro detected problem
11:40:17 AM - 14 minutes ago
Relative Modulation Synchro cleared (no problem detected)
11:39:41 AM - 15 minutes ago
Boiler Status changed to BoilerStatus.IDLE
11:39:40 AM - 15 minutes ago
Boiler Status changed to BoilerStatus.HEATING_UP
11:38:38 AM - 16 minutes ago
Additional Context & Secondary Issues
- DWM Unavailability: I am also unable to get SAT to work with DWM. The hot water set point is shown as "unavailable" in Home Assistant:
- Branch: I am using the
developbranch because thestablerelease does not seem to work correctly for me. Onstable, auto-calibration never finishes (even after 40 minutes), and theModulation Synchrois constantly in a problem state. Thedevelopbranch seems more stable, aside from the alternating synchro issue reported above, and also calibration process unable to finish - Setup: My FW120 thermostat's
remotempis being updated via MQTT from an HA automation, using data from Xiaomi BLE (LYWSDCGQ) sensors.
Despite these synchro warnings, the boiler seems to respond correctly to SAT commands and maintain the set temperature based on presets. I also see BoilerStatus.OVERSHOOT_HANDLING states reported, which seems correct.
I don't see any related errors in the emsesp logs or in the Home Assistant logs for custom_components.sat.
Please let me know if you need any more logs or details!